[1] The by-election was precipitated by the resignation of sitting MP Tom Marsters following his appointment as Queen's Representative.
[4] Initially the by-election was expected to happen in August, but it was later delayed until September.
[6] Allegations of electoral fraud, including late campaigning and treating, were raised shortly after the by-election.
[8] A formal hearing of the petition was pre-empted by Tuariki's resignation,[9] precipitating the 2014 Murienua by-election.
[10] Following his resignation, the Democratic party lodged a complaint of bribery and treating against Tuariki with police.
